Sunnyside, Wa vs Wakamatsu Climate & Distance Between

Japan flag
  • The distance between Sunnyside, Wa, Usa and Wakamatsu, Japan is approximately 7,789 km or 4,840 mi.
  • To reach Sunnyside, Wa in this distance one would set out from Wakamatsu bearing 46.7°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Sunnyside, Wa bearing 123.8° or SE .
  • Sunnyside, Wa has a mid-latitude cool desert climate (BWk) whereas Wakamatsu has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Sunnyside, Wa is in or near the cool temperate desert scrub biome whereas Wakamatsu is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 0.1 °C (0.2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.7 °C (6.7°F) less in Sunnyside, Wa. The continentality subtype is subcontinental for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 994.7 mm (39.2 in) less which is equivalent to 994.7 l/m² (24.41 US gal/ft²) or 9,947,000 l/ha (1,063,400 US gal/ac) less. About 1/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.5° lower in Sunnyside, Wa than in Wakamatsu.
